Lead Equipment Operator
El Paso County is a trusted regional leader known for excellence in county service delivery, and they are seeking a Lead Equipment Operator for their Public Works Department. This role involves leading crews in Urban Drainage operations and Truck String assignments, operating heavy equipment, and ensuring safety compliance while maintaining the infrastructure of the community.

Responsibilities
Lead and support the daily activities of Urban Drainage and Truck String crews, ensuring safe, efficient, and high-quality work
Operate excavators, backhoes, loaders, graders, and specialized trucks used throughout Urban Drainage and Truck String assignments
Inspect, install, clean, and maintain drainage systems, culverts, and ditches to reduce flooding risks and keep infrastructure performing as intended
Perform hauling, material transport, and roadway support tasks while coordinating with Truck String crews to meet project demands and timelines
Maintain strict adherence to safety practices, conduct regular inspections, and reinforce safe work habits across all crew activities
Provide guidance and training to crew members on equipment operation, safety, and job expectations to support professional growth
Oversee preventive maintenance and safety checks for all assigned equipment to ensure readiness and reliability
Respond to operational or personnel issues quickly and effectively to keep work moving and minimize downtime
Qualification
Required
Three years of experience in maintenance, repair, construction, or related experience
Three years of experience in the operation and maintenance of heavy equipment
One year of leadership experience in a public works environment, including providing guidance and direction to others
Six months of experience using a computer and various software programs, including Microsoft Office
Knowledge of highway, construction, maintenance, and repair techniques and procedures
Knowledge of and ability to interpret the Manual of Uniform Traffic Control Devices (MUTCD)
Working knowledge of Microsoft Office, including Word, Excel, and Outlook
Must observe, follow, and ensure compliance with safety procedures and precautions
Ability to lead and train others; ability to objectively assess the performance of others
Ability to work with minimal supervision, independently, and in a team environment
Ability to perform basic mathematical calculations for practical working situations
Ability to communicate and establish effective working relationships with County staff and the public. Ability to provide excellent customer service
Ability to understand and follow verbal and written instructions and interpret diagrams, blueprints, and specifications
Ability to complete Individualized Development Plan (IDP) based on area of assignment
Maintain regular and punctual attendance
Must possess and maintain a valid Colorado Class A Commercial Driver's License with air brakes and tanker endorsement
Must obtain and maintain necessary certifications and licenses as applicable to position
Must obtain a Colorado Flagger Certificate within sixty days of employment
Must pass conditional post offer background investigation, motor vehicle check, drug screen, and physical examination
Preferred
One year of welding experience with portable arc welder and oxy/acetylene torch
Lead Traffic Equipment Operator: Must possess IMSA Sign and Pavement Markings Technician I Certification or equivalent
Must possess current ATSSA or IMSA Traffic Control Technician Certification or equivalent
